Summer Reign, 2007

Walsh’s Summer Reign is not an illustration of season, but an environment of ascent—where color is matter and light is velocity. Yellow, blue, and fiery red pigments are less painted than propelled, pulled upward in fluid, decisive strokes. Each band of color operates as a distinct wavelength, each overlap a shared harmonic. The field is not static; it is a field of pure resonance, a tuning fork that the viewer receives and aligns with. This is not a concept for seeing, but the unconditional condition of seeing—to engage with the work is to tune oneself to the frequency of its source.

Original acrylic on canvas 68 in × 54 in × 1.5 in
